Latest Patents

Schubert holds a patent for a "Holding device for chip cards which are used in vehicles and have the purpose of person-related collection of travel data." The invention addresses the issue of wear on the plate contacts of chip cards caused by vibrations during vehicle operation. To mitigate this, the design separates the spring contacts of the read/write set from the plate contacts of the inserted chip card during periods when no data is being transmitted. This ensures that the contacts are only closed briefly, specifically during the reading and writing of data, while keeping the chip card inaccessible at other times.
